A major revision in this revised edition is the addition of a new chapter - Chapter 10 - which argues trenchantly that sustained peace, stability and development in Africa remains a mirage without responsible leadership and effective governance. In a bold and elegant analysis, it makes the case that the Western and Islamic conceptions of governance share a common concern in their respective emphasis on the respect and protection of the dignity of the individual as well as their welfare and security.

The main thesis that has consistently been projected by almost all the essays in this book is the need to promote:

  • Democratic system of governance across the African continent;

  • Respect for human rights and fundamental freedoms, particularly press freedom;

  • Respect for the rule of law and supremacy of the authority of the law;

  • Good governance and responsible management of public resources at all levels of governance in society.
